As a rule of thumb, show horses and ponies are plaited unless they are natives/traditionals or show cobs. The latter are hogged and natives/traditionals should be shown in their natural state according to the showing and/or breed society guidelines (rules vary on the amount of trimming which is … See more Generally, brown (havana) tack is considered correct for showing. There are variations in the type of tack used according to the class … See more Again, the type of jacket to wear varies according to the class. Tweed jackets are commonly used in showing and there are a wide variety of colours, cloth weights and styles available. … See more You might have heard the term ‘ring craft’ before and wondered what it meant. It’s part and parcel of the etiquette rules of the show ring, and is usually taken to mean showing off your … See more Once the results have been announced, the final line-up of horses are expected to stand while the judges award the rosettes, sashes and any qualification cards/prize money. Most judges will hand rosettes to the rider, rather than … See more

WebHorses may be shown in a halter or show bridle when appropriate to breed and/or attire. Class Procedure . Enter the arena as directed by the judge, ring steward, or announcer. Keep at least 1 horse length behind the horse in front of you. If necessary, pass on the inside and return to the rail. The exhibitor should be aware of

A veteran judge's … building a safer future hackittWebJul 10, 2024 · Betting on horse racing for dummies doesn’t mean that you need to make dumb bets. The show bet may look appealing because it seems easier to win. The horse that you bet to show only has to run third or better to collect the winning bet. It might seem easier, but it is not. Even worse, the show bet can often pay as little as $0.20 for a $2.00 bet. building a safer future limitedWeb24. Harness Equestrian Sports.
